§4725. Removal of commissioners or director

A commissioner or director may be removed from office for inefficiency, neglect of duty or misconduct in office after hearing by the legislative body of a city, the selectmen of a town, or the Governor, in the case of the Maine State Housing Authority. The commissioner or director must be given a copy of the charges at least 10 days before the hearing and must be given an opportunity to be heard in person or to be represented by counsel. If a commissioner or a director is removed, a record of the proceedings, together with the charges and the findings on the charges, shall be filed in the office of the clerk or, in the case of the Maine State Housing Authority, in the office of the Secretary of State.
